Top 5 Tips for Small Biz Networking Events

The Small Business Blog

Make sure that you take professional business cards with you to the networking event. Cheap and nasty cards reflect badly on your business. Remember that direct selling is not the purpose of a networking event. You are there to learn and make great connections. Share This.
